DataColumnMappingCollection.Contains 메서드
정의
중요
일부 정보는 릴리스되기 전에 상당 부분 수정될 수 있는 시험판 제품과 관련이 있습니다. Microsoft는 여기에 제공된 정보에 대해 어떠한 명시적이거나 묵시적인 보증도 하지 않습니다.
DataColumnMapping 개체가 컬렉션에 있는지 여부를 나타내는 값을 가져옵니다.
오버로드
Contains(Object) |
주어진 DataColumnMapping가 있는 Object 개체가 컬렉션에 있는지 여부를 나타내는 값을 가져옵니다. |
Contains(String) |
주어진 소스 열 이름을 가진 DataColumnMapping 개체가 컬렉션에 있는지 여부를 나타내는 값을 가져옵니다. |
Contains(Object)
주어진 DataColumnMapping가 있는 Object 개체가 컬렉션에 있는지 여부를 나타내는 값을 가져옵니다.
public:
virtual bool Contains(System::Object ^ value);
public bool Contains (object? value);
public bool Contains (object value);
abstract member Contains : obj -> bool
override this.Contains : obj -> bool
Public Function Contains (value As Object) As Boolean
매개 변수
- value
- Object
Object인 DataColumnMapping입니다.
반환
컬렉션에 지정된 DataColumnMapping 개체가 포함되어 있으면 true
이고, 그렇지 않으면 false
입니다.
구현
예외
전달된 개체가 DataColumnMapping 개체가 아닌 경우
예제
다음 예에서는 컬렉션 내에서 를 DataColumnMapping 검색합니다. 매핑이 컬렉션에 있으면 제거됩니다. 매핑이 컬렉션 내에 없으면 컬렉션에 추가되고 해당 인덱스가 표시됩니다. 이 예제에서는 컬렉션과 개체가 DataColumnMapping 만들어졌다고 가정 DataColumnMappingCollection 합니다.
public void ChangedMyMind()
{
// ...
// create mappings and mapping
// ...
if (mappings.Contains((Object) mapping))
{
mappings.Remove((Object) mapping);
}
else
{
mappings.Add((Object) mapping);
Console.WriteLine("Index of new mapping: " +
mappings.IndexOf((Object) mapping));
}
}
Public Sub ChangedMyMind()
' ...
' create mappings and mapping
' ...
If mappings.Contains(CType(mapping, Object)) Then
mappings.Remove(CType(mapping, Object))
Else
mappings.Add(CType(mapping, Object))
Console.WriteLine("Index of new mapping: " & _
mappings.IndexOf(CType(mapping, Object)).ToString())
End If
End Sub
추가 정보
적용 대상
Contains(String)
주어진 소스 열 이름을 가진 DataColumnMapping 개체가 컬렉션에 있는지 여부를 나타내는 값을 가져옵니다.
public:
virtual bool Contains(System::String ^ value);
public bool Contains (string? value);
public bool Contains (string value);
abstract member Contains : string -> bool
override this.Contains : string -> bool
Public Function Contains (value As String) As Boolean
매개 변수
- value
- String
DataColumnMapping 개체의 대/소문자 구분 소스 열 이름입니다.
반환
컬렉션에 지정된 소스 열 이름을 가진 DataColumnMapping 개체가 포함되어 있으면 true
이고, 그렇지 않으면 false
입니다.
구현
예제
다음 예제에서는 컬렉션 내에서 지정된 소스 열 이름을 가진 개체를 검색 DataColumnMapping 합니다 DataColumnMappingCollection . 가 DataColumnMapping 있는 경우 예제에서는 매핑의 이름과 인덱스를 표시합니다. 매핑이 없으면 예제에 오류가 표시됩니다. 이 예제에서는 컬렉션이 DataColumnMappingCollection 생성되었다고 가정합니다.
public void FindDataColumnMapping()
{
// ...
// create columnMappings
// ...
if (!columnMappings.Contains("Description"))
{
Console.WriteLine("Error: no such table in collection.");
}
else
{
Console.WriteLine("Name {0}",
columnMappings["Description"].ToString());
Console.WriteLine("Index: {0}",
columnMappings.IndexOf("Description").ToString());
}
}
Public Sub FindDataColumnMapping()
' ...
' create columnMappings
' ...
If Not columnMappings.Contains("Description") Then
Console.WriteLine("Error: no such table in collection.")
Else
Console.WriteLine("Name: {0}", _
columnMappings("Description").ToString())
Console.WriteLine("Index: {0}", _
columnMappings.IndexOf("Description").ToString())
End If
End Sub
추가 정보
적용 대상
.NET